Title: Maire Pylkkanen: Innovator in Chocolate Production
Introduction
Maire Pylkkanen is a notable inventor based in Helsinki, Finland. She has made significant contributions to the field of food technology, particularly in chocolate production. Her innovative approach has led to the development of a unique process that enhances the quality of chocolate products.
Latest Patents
Maire Pylkkanen holds a patent for a process for the preparation of a crumb. This process is designed to create a solid granular intermediate that is useful in chocolate production. The method involves stirring a mixture of bulk sweetener, milk material, cocoa liquor, and water into a homogeneous mass. This mass is then warmed while being kneaded and subjected to a vacuum to remove water. The kneading continues under vacuum until crystallization occurs. The bulk sweetener primarily consists of a sugar alcohol, and the temperature is carefully controlled to ensure that part of the bulk sweetener remains in solid form during the vacuum kneading. This innovative process also allows for the use of the resulting product in preparing chocolate, beverages, or confectionery fillings.
